Wood Versus Composite Options

Selecting the correct deck material is essential for guaranteeing aesthetic appeal and durability in all outdoor construction projects. Homeowners commonly face a choice between modern composite materials and traditional wood. Natural wood, frequently preferred for its organic charm and warmth, provides a timeless appearance that many consider attractive. Nevertheless, it may require greater care, including staining and sealing. In contrast, composite options offer a wide selection of colors and finishes while often being less susceptible to fading, splintering, and insect damage. This renders composite decking a compelling choice for those seeking minimal upkeep. In the end, the selection relies on budget considerations, personal preference, and the desired look for the outdoor living space, rendering it necessary to weigh the pros and cons of each material.

Longevity And Climate Resistance

Weather resistance and durability are essential considerations when selecting deck materials, heavily affecting the longevity and performance of outdoor spaces. Property owners should evaluate materials that can withstand various environmental conditions, such as snow, rain, and prolonged UV exposure. Conventional wood, though attractive in appearance, frequently demands consistent upkeep and treatment to guard against deterioration and warping. On the other hand, composite options provide superior durability along with resistance to moisture and pests, significantly minimizing upkeep requirements. Furthermore, PVC and aluminum choices deliver outstanding weather resistance and durability, making them ideal for harsher climates. In the end, choosing the appropriate material requires weighing durability, upkeep needs, and climate factors, making certain the deck retains its beauty and usability for many years ahead.

Tips for Maintaining Your New Deck for Longevity

Keeping up a new deck is crucial for protecting its durability and aesthetic appeal over time. Regular cleaning is a fundamental practice; utilizing a soft soap and water blend can work to clear away dirt and stains. You should aim to complete this cleaning routine at least two times per year, particularly ahead of and subsequent to the busiest periods of use.

Sealing the deck is another critical step. The application of a high-quality sealant defends the wood against moisture and UV damage, increasing its overall lifespan. This should be done every one to three years, based on the deck's level of exposure to the elements.

Inspecting the deck for signs of wear, such as weakened boards or oxidized nails, is just as critical. Timely repairs can stop further structural issues. Additionally, keeping plants and furniture off the deck's surface can reduce abrasion and improve air circulation, minimizing mildew development. Following these tips will ensure a stunning and long-lasting deck area.

How Much Time Does It Take to Construct a Deck?

Constructing a deck typically takes anywhere from one to three weeks, depending on factors like size, materials, and weather conditions. Efficient planning and skilled labor can significantly impact the general timeframe for finishing the project.

What Permits Are Required for Deck Construction?

Erecting a deck usually demands approvals such as zoning, building, and potentially environmental approvals, based on local requirements. Homeowners are advised to check municipal requirements to secure conformity and sidestep potential violations or building interruptions.

Is It Possible to Build a Deck on Uneven Ground?

Absolutely, a deck can be constructed on an uneven surface. Nevertheless, proper planning and leveling techniques are essential to maintain structural integrity and safety. Consulting a professional may help determine the ideal solution for particular terrain obstacles.

What Is the Average Cost of Deck Installation?

The standard cost of installing a deck typically ranges from $15 to $35 per square foot. Variables that impact this price include materials, design complexity, and regional labor costs, which can significantly impact the overall budget.

Are Eco-Friendly Deck Materials an Available Option?

Indeed, numerous environmentally friendly decking material choices are available, including reclaimed wood, bamboo, and composite materials crafted from recycled plastics. These choices not only reduce environmental impact but also offer durability and aesthetic appeal for outdoor spaces.
